Output 85322cab07be844e75acf188e5d75fdc08167613a84a8ae18997dbb9ea5f2016:1

value
4083575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fa40c789a75f1b57a69adbd4072e6a4d0475c89 OP_EQUAL
address
34aKPo4qBeUqFvfQmUmx4oowPZfXxYyHFP
transaction
85322cab07be844e75acf188e5d75fdc08167613a84a8ae18997dbb9ea5f2016
spent
true